Outline of Final Research Achievements

We reported the conversion of cellulose into 5-(hydroxymethyl)furfural (HMF) utilizing acidic ionic liquids ([C3C4-SAim][OTf])-sillica gel hybrid catalysis. Microcrystalline cellulose was added [C4C1im][Cl] including acidic ionic liquids-sillica gel hybrid catalysis to give a homogeneous mixture. The solvent was kept at 120-130 ℃ with continuous stirring 6 h. HMF (9.0 %) was isolated. When the water was added in the reaction solvent, after the reaction, the acidic ionic liquids-sillica gel hybrid was separated out as the solid. As a results, it was possible to reuse the acidic ionic liquids-sillica gel hybrid two times easily.
